McIlroy must finally concede pitching and putting not up to scratch

As someone who has witnessed the insane levels of attention he draws at home tournaments, Rory’s performance yesterday didn’t really surprise me as I have often seen him struggle to cope with that huge expectation, writes John McHenry.

For someone who is regularly compared to Tiger Woods, let me make this perfectly clear, Rory McIlroy is no Woods. He is not that same supremely confident person and relentless competitor who can fully immerse himself in his own self.
